1Having amassed more than $300,000 for connections in the 2015 calendar year Flaming Flutter’s 2016-17 campaign begins in earnest Friday night, en route to a third Inter Dominion.

Quite fittingly stepping out in a race named after the Inter Dominion king, Blacks A Fake, Geoff Webster’s six-year-old will race for stakes at Tabcorp Park Melton for the first time since running seventh in the February 6 Del Re National Hunter Cup.

The latter capped a campaign that began on July 10, 2015, and climaxed with third place in the Inter Dominion final at Gloucester Park on December 13. The Bettors Delight/Twice As Hot entire earlier placed second in the March 2015 Inter Dominion at Menangle.

“He had a great season, second in the Inter Dom and third in the Inter Dom in the one year,” his Bannockburn trainer-driver said. “He had a long campaign and these Group 1 horses, they have to have a break at some stage.”

Friday night’s return follows Flaming Flutter running second in trials on June 20 (behind Major Star) and June 28 (behind Stunning Grin), and Webster said it had been a slow burn.

“He takes a long time to come back up once he has had a spell,” he said. “He is only a small horse, but he takes time to come around to where I want him. He is not too far off the mark, having had a couple of trials.”

There will be little time for Flaming Flutter to find his feet in the Blacks A Fake Free For All, with fellow Grand Circuit horse Messini second-run back and classy types Ive Gottalife, Maximan, Major Crocker, Metro Mike and Five Star Anvil joining veteran Smudge Bromac in the eight-horse field.

Webster said he’d learn more about how Flaming Flutter was travelling on race night, but that “he has been quite consistent throughout his career”.

In the short-term next month’s Breeders Crown graduates race is on the agenda, with a long-term view to returning to Gloucester Park later in the year for the November 25-December 9 TABtouch Inter Dominion.

“We will pick and choose along the way,” Webster said. “Hopefully he is quite consistent across the season.”
